How We Define GoTeach
The GoTeach program supports children and young people in need as a result of poverty, loss of family or being forced to flee their country. We aim to help them develop self-confidence and recognize and foster their talents. We also provide young people with early first-hand exposure to the working world. This involves professional encounters with DPDHL Group employees, who share their know-how and experience.
With our partner Teach for All, DPDHL volunteers start to engage with children of 7 years in age and older.
Working with young people accompanied by SOS Children's Villages, activities mainly focus on the age-group 15 years and older.
